The increasing demand for biopharmaceutical manufacturing is anticipated to drive the growth of the aseptic connectors and welders market in the coming years. Biopharmaceutical manufacturing involves the production of therapeutic medicines using living systems, such as monoclonal antibodies, proteins, and enzymes. The expansion of biopharmaceutical production is supported by advancements in biotechnology, favorable regulatory support, and the rising need for innovative therapies. Aseptic connectors and welders play a crucial role in biopharmaceutical manufacturing by facilitating sterile, contamination-free fluid transfer processes, thereby maintaining product integrity and meeting stringent regulatory requirements. For example, in March 2024, according to the U.S. Food and Drug Administration, a US-based regulatory authority, the FDA approved 55 new molecular entities in 2023, including 12 therapeutic antibodies and five non-antibody protein-based drugs, together representing approximately 31% of all approved drugs. As a result, the growing demand for biopharmaceutical manufacturing is contributing to the expansion of the aseptic connectors and welders market.
Major companies operating in the aseptic connectors and welders market are focusing on rapid technological advancements in sterile connection systems, such as aseptic micro-connectors, to enhance fluid transfer precision, reduce contamination risks, and support next-generation bioprocessing applications. Aseptic micro-connectors are compact, sterile devices designed to enable contamination-free fluid transfer in critical biopharmaceutical and medical processes, especially where accurate handling of small volumes is required. For instance, in September 2024, Colder Products Company (CPC), a US-based bioprocessing connection solutions provider, introduced a new aseptic micro-connector designed specifically for use in freeze cassettes in cell and gene therapy (CGT) processing. This new connector allows secure, sterile connections at ultralow temperatures necessary for cryopreservation, helping maintain cell viability and product quality. By integrating directly into freeze cassettes, the new micro-connector streamlines CGT workflows, reduces contamination risk, and improves efficiency in handling these sensitive therapies.

Aseptic connectors and welders are specialized devices designed to create sterile connections between fluid pathways in critical processes such as biopharmaceutical manufacturing, ensuring contamination-free transfer and maintaining process integrity. Aseptic connectors allow clean, secure, and often single-use fluid transfers, while aseptic welders use heat to permanently fuse thermoplastic tubing, creating a closed sterile pathway essential for preserving product purity.
The key product types of aseptic connectors and welders include aseptic connectors and aseptic welders. Aseptic connectors are precision-engineered devices that join fluid paths without exposing the internal environment to external contaminants. These products are applied in upstream bioprocessing, downstream bioprocessing, and harvest and fill-finish operations. They serve a wide range of end users, including biopharmaceutical and pharmaceutical companies, original equipment manufacturers, contract research organizations (CROs) and contract manufacturing organizations (CMOs), as well as academic and research institutes.
The aseptic connectors and welders market includes sales of single-use aseptic connectors, reusable aseptic connectors, hot bar welders, ultrasonic welders, and automation-compatible welding systems.
